Output 6f574bb04ed7863b3d0586059243642cd64bcc445626f53ae057458da9e926e0:0

value
678674326
script pubkey
OP_0 OP_PUSHBYTES_20 dfd66a3e454f959465525c2dfb0f8480166b2328
address
bc1qmltx50j9f72ege2jtsklkruysqtxkgegwzpsqw
transaction
6f574bb04ed7863b3d0586059243642cd64bcc445626f53ae057458da9e926e0
spent
true